Transaction 6173d6da794a679002561324165e07061f042c253c4e699a59ea0d19a689d123
1 Input
1 Output
-
6173d6da794a679002561324165e07061f042c253c4e699a59ea0d19a689d123:0
- value
- 853824
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 755dae0c0f5f98a5011def8ff19c6a73cb664d41 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BhaHSGqdk2aN3LL4dZM3dPfg8WKD6KxYS